Earlier this week, it was reported that five-star wide receiver and current Texas commit would be on the sidelines when the Horns hosted the Ohio State Buckeyes in Week 2.

Immediately, that game became an even bigger point of emphasis for the Texas Longhorns and head coach Steve Sarkisian, with Royal being at the center of conversations about possible commitment flips.

Now, there's another date to circle on the calendar: Nov. 14. In the final month of the regular season, the Horns will pay a visit to the LSU Tigers, and now, Royal is scheduled to be in attendance.

Royal, a Louisiana native, is being pulled in every direction by every team imaginable, but his home-state Tigers have undeniably led the charge to flip his commitment in their direction.

Suddenly, just like the game against Ohio State, the road game against the Tigers carries more weight than just a regular-season matchup. Now, it's a must-win game to possibly keep Royal as a part of the Longhorns' recruiting class of 2027.

Easton Royal schedules four game-day visits

The Nov. 14 game isn't the only time Royal plans to visit Baton Rouge, also scheduling a game-day visit for when LSU is scheduled to host the Clemson Tigers in Week 1, as well as scheduling a visit to the Florida Gators when they play the Ole Miss Rebels.

Yet, at the same time, he also isn't the only five-star prospect that the Horns plan on having in Austin throughout the season.

For the Ohio State game alone, Sarkisian and his staff are also currently scheduled to host five-star interior offensive lineman Ismael Camara, yet another recruit committed to Texas, and are working to bring current Indiana Hoosiers commit Monshun Sales, another five-star wideout, to town for the game.

Of course, the main focus of every college football Saturday is the actual game at hand. However, in the modern era of the sport, coaches have to juggle about a million different things on any given day, including hosting recruits in the middle of big-time games.

This isn't new to Sarkisian, who is heading into his sixth season as the Longhorns' head coach. Just a year ago, Texas hosted top prospects like quarterback Dia Bell over the weekend of big-time games.
